Second Chance Girl Book Review

I was still getting books off my reserve list at the library.  Second Chance Girl: A Modern Fairy Tale Romance (Happily Inc) by Susan Mallery was the next book to arrive on my reserve shelf.  I was excited to get to read another book set in Happily Inc so soon after reading the other book.




Mathias Mitchell's easy smile hides a world of hurt. After the worst kind of family betrayal, he moves to Happily Inc., California—the wedding destination town supplies a steady stream of bridesmaids, perfect for his “no promises, no pain” lifestyle. Yet he can't stop watching for his beautiful, elusive neighbor on the animal preserve behind their homes.

Gamekeeper Carol Lund knows she's not special enough to attract an alpha male like Mathias, so his offer to help her adopt a herd for her lonely giraffe is surprising—and his determined seduction, even more so. But just as she finally welcomes him into her bed, his careless actions crush her heart. Will she give him a second chance to prove she'll always come first in his heart?

Mathias is the artist in the family of artists where he is considered to be wasting his talent making plates and bowls.  Although many people think that his work with glass is amazing, he is dealing with a lot of things in his personal and professional life.  He has spent a long time in his new home only having quick relationships with bridesmaids because he knows that they are quickly leaving and there is no commitment.  The lifestyle is quickly catching up with him but he has learned to rely on his neighbor Carol who runs the wildlife area next to his house.  He is quickly brought more into her life when he decides to help her find a herd for her giraffe.  They become close friends and it quickly turns to more but you have to pick up the book what happens because it goes wrong quickly.  I hope that you enjoy the book as much as I did!  I know that both of these Happily Inc books are calling for a next book in the series and I can't wait to read it when it comes out!!
